Output 321dddd79bb60eaa0021383bdd2bbdf2deda1841fa318ef642484cbf9d9748ec:1

value
162126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ea765d859284093c0ef78e33c1d6eda7e4320785 OP_EQUAL
address
3P4jqbg6AV2ZGwJqJGpemRAx27ey8UvGN3
transaction
321dddd79bb60eaa0021383bdd2bbdf2deda1841fa318ef642484cbf9d9748ec
confirmations
159473
spent
true